Description
Technical Field
The utility model relates to an urban landscape technical field specifically is an urban landscape is with quick installation disjunctor flower case.
Background
The city landscape elements comprise natural landscape elements and artificial landscape elements, wherein the natural landscape elements mainly refer to natural landscapes such as large and small hills, ancient trees and famous trees, stones, rivers, lakes, oceans and the like, and the artificial landscape elements mainly comprise cultural relics and ancient sites, landscaping, small art articles, commercial and trade marts, building structures, squares and the like.
Most of flower boxes for urban landscapes are single flower boxes, rainwater cannot be collected timely to supply water by oneself, so that water loss is caused easily and the flower boxes die, people cannot rest, and the connected flower boxes are complex to mount and dismount and difficult to replace.

Referring to fig. 1-4, the present invention provides a technical solution: a quick-mounting integrated flower box for urban landscapes comprises an integrated flower box body 1, wherein a first flower box 2 is fixedly connected inside the integrated flower box body 1, a protective ring 3 is fixedly connected to the outer side of the first flower box 2, a second flower box 4 is fixedly connected to the outer side of the first flower box 2, a first planting groove 5 is formed inside the first flower box 2 and the second flower box 4, a soil layer 6 is fixedly connected to the lower side of the first planting groove 5, an irrigation layer 7 is fixedly connected to the lower side of the soil layer 6, an irrigation opening 8 is formed inside the irrigation layer 7, a water supply pipe 9 is fixedly connected to the lower side of the irrigation layer 7, a water pump 10 is fixedly connected to the lower side of the water supply pipe 9, a first water storage tank 11 is fixedly connected inside the first flower box 2, a second water storage tank 12 is fixedly connected inside the second flower box 4, a water level sensor 13 is fixedly mounted inside the first water storage tank 11 and the second water level sensor 12, and a filter screen 14 is fixedly connected inside the first flower box 2 and the second flower box 4, 11 outside fixed mounting of first cistern has solenoid valve 15, 12 outside fixedly connected with outlet valve 16 of second cistern, the second flower case 4 outside can be dismantled and be connected with and sit bench 17, and sit bench 17 upside fixedly connected with and lean on bench 18, sit bench 17 downside fixedly connected with fixed block 19, and the 19 outside of fixed block can be dismantled and be connected with connecting screw 20, installation groove 21 has been seted up to disjunctor flower case body 1 inside, and the inside fixedly connected with hydraulic stem 22 of installation groove 21, and 22 downside fixedly connected with of hydraulic stem bores ground pole 23, the inside fixedly connected with stopper 24 of installation groove 21.
Furthermore, the first flower box 2 is symmetrical about the vertical center line of the connected flower box body 1, the second flower box 4 is symmetrically distributed with four groups about the vertical center line of the connected flower box body 1, and the first flower box 2 and the second flower box 4 are connected with each other.
Furthermore, the watering openings 8 are distributed in the watering layer 7 at equal intervals, four groups of water supply pipes 9 are arranged, and the watering openings 8 can achieve a watering effect.
Further, the second reservoir 12 is provided with four sets, and the solenoid valves 15 are connected to the first reservoir 11 and the second reservoir 12, so that when the water level sensor 13 senses that the first reservoir 11 is full of water, the solenoid valves 15 are opened, and water can flow into the second reservoir 12.
Furthermore, four groups of stools 17 are arranged, and the upper end surface of the leaning stool 18 is lower than the lower end surface of the protective ring 3, so that people can rest.
Furthermore, two groups of hydraulic rods 22 are symmetrically distributed about the vertical center line of the connected flower box body 1, the ground drilling rods 23 are conical, and the ground drilling rods 23 can penetrate into the ground, so that the effect of quick installation is achieved.
The working principle is as follows: the flower box comprises a connected flower box body 1, wherein a first flower box 2 is fixedly connected inside the connected flower box body 1, a protective ring 3 is fixedly connected to the outer side of the first flower box 2, a second flower box 4 is fixedly connected to the outer side of the first flower box 2, a first planting groove 5 is formed inside the first flower box 2 and the second flower box 4, a soil layer 6 is fixedly connected to the lower side of the first planting groove 5, an irrigation layer 7 is fixedly connected to the lower side of the soil layer 6, an irrigation opening 8 is formed inside the irrigation layer 7, a water supply pipe 9 is fixedly connected to the lower side of the irrigation layer 7, a water pump 10 is fixedly connected to the lower side of the water supply pipe 9, a first reservoir 11 is fixedly connected inside the first flower box 2, a second reservoir 12 is fixedly connected inside the second flower box 4, a water level sensor 13 is fixedly installed inside the first reservoir 11 and the second reservoir 12, a filter screen 14 is fixedly connected inside the first flower box 2 and the second flower box 4, and rainwater can be filtered through the filter screen 14 when raining, entering a first reservoir 11 and a second reservoir 12, a water pump 10 can transport water from a water supply pipe 9 to an irrigation layer 7 so as to irrigate through an irrigation opening 8, a solenoid valve 15 is fixedly installed outside the first reservoir 11, a water outlet valve 16 is fixedly connected outside the second reservoir 12, when a water level sensor 13 senses that the first reservoir 11 is full of water, the solenoid valve 15 is opened, water can flow into the second reservoir 12, when the second reservoir 12 is full of water, the water can be discharged through the water outlet valve 16, a stool 17 is detachably connected outside the second flower box 4, a leaning stool 18 is fixedly connected to the upper side of the stool 17, a fixed block 19 is fixedly connected to the lower side of the stool 17, a connecting screw 20 is detachably connected to the outer side of the fixed block 19, the stool 17 can be used for people to have a rest, an installation groove 21 is formed inside the conjoined flower box body 1, and a hydraulic rod 22 is fixedly connected inside the installation groove 21, and the hydraulic stem 22 downside fixedly connected with bores ground pole 23, the inside fixedly connected with stopper 24 of mounting groove 21, hydraulic stem 22 can make bore ground pole 23 go deep into the ground end to reach the effect of installing fast.
